Abstract: The light output response of BC501A liquid scintillator to -rays has been studied. The pulseheightspectra of BC501A (Φ5.08 cm x 5.08 cm) for different PMT high voltages have been measured using 137Cs, 60Co γ-ray sources. The Geant4 simulated pulse-height spectra showed a good agreement with experimental data. The energy resolution functions and energy calibration curves have been obtained by comparing measured light output distribution with simulated one. The position of the Compton edge relative to the position of the maximum and the half height of the spectra has also been studied using Geant4 in detail. The value of Nc/Nmax at the position of Compton edge decreases from 0.8 to 0.7 with the increase of incident -rays energy (0.2~0.3
MeV).
